Farrakhan: ‘We are not perfect,’ support Jackson family
BY JAMES SCALZITTI Staff Reporter/jscaliztti@suntimes.com
June 29, 2013 12:00PM

Nation of Islam leader Louis Farrakhan made a public show of support for Jesse Jackson Jr., his wife Sandi and the entire Jackson family Saturday, telling the audience at the Rainbow-PUSH headquarters that no one, including the indicted former congressman and his wife, is perfect, and that imperfection is a measure of the presence of God.

“I am here to show support for Rev. Jackson, his family and PUSH,” Farrakhan said, dressed in a gray pin-striped suit and sounding robust in an address that lasted just over 10 minutes.

In particular, the controversial minister said he was at Rainbow-PUSH, 930 E. 50th, to support “Jesse Jr. and Sandi in this hour.”

The couple are scheduled for sentencing next week.

Jackson Jr. admitted he used campaign funds for personal use, including the purchase of furniture and expensive jewelry and former 7th ward Ald. Sandi Jackson pleaded guilty to not paying income taxes on some $600,000 that she stole.

On Friday, federal prosecutors made a request for the government to seize two homes from the former congressman and his wife.

Farrakhan on Saturday said that Jesus “knows we are not perfect but we are on the road to perfection.

“When our defects are manifested this is the time for God to be praised...None of us are holy, not one. None of us come through this life without making a mistake, or committing a sin.”

Farrakhan said that the Rev. Jackson and his family “have done so much for so many,” and made sacrifices so that they could serve others, and “this is a time for us to come together and bear each other up.”

Directing comments to the Jackson family and those in attendance at Rainbow PUSH, he said, “Don’t look down, look up. Don’t feel sad, rejoice.” Farrakhan said.

He also told the crowd, “let’s stand with Rev. Jackson, Jesse Jr. and Sandi. God is not finished with any of us yet.”
